How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Antioch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Antioch Park Studio Apartments | $1,442 | $955 | $3,377 |
| Antioch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,286 | $899 | $2,679 |
| Antioch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,534 | $667 | $3,099 |
Antioch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,898 | $769 | $4,382 |
| Antioch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,260 | $853 | $2,940 |
